Hi, I’m Becca Rowland, an artist and writer from Nova Scotia, Canada. And online I’m known as the girl in white glasses - not sure why.
There are billions of birds in this world and one of the best ways to identify them is by their sound, but it’s really difficult to describe a bird sound in words. So I made audio mnemonics - where I took a bird sound and paired it with a real world noise you’d already recognize.
I made these into videos on my social media channels and was delighted to find out that people thought they were silly and fun and useful.
And now they’re in a book!
